Abstract: An office chair is provided. The office chair includes an eccentric adjustment of the tilt of the seat surface. In order to prevent against undesired tilt adjustments, it is provided to use a rotating shaft with a manipulation part and a functional part for the eccentric adjustment and to control a disengageable locking catch, which blocks any rotating angle adjustment of the functional part of the rotating shaft in the non-disengaged state by the manipulation part in a first rotating angle region.
Abstract: An office chair is provided. The office chair includes a seat back that can follow the motions of the upper body of a person seated in the seat. The seat back of the office chair includes a restoring spring in the form of a mechanical screw pressure spring. A piston is coaxially disposed in the screw pressure spring. The piston inserts in a piston sleeve, whereby the piston has locking pieces that can be extended radially to the outside, which are placed on the peripheral edge of the piston sleeve in the hooked-out state and in a largely extended position of the piston.
